Ethical Considerations Fair Play in Gaming Unfaithful and Imbalance: One of the main ethical concerns in the gaming industry is the effect of buying real money on the game's balance and fairness. When players can purchase in-game currency or products, it can produce an irregular playing field, where those with more funds have an unfair advantage. Neighborhood Impact: Such practices can likewise erode the sense of community and fair play that lots of games make every effort to cultivate. Players who work hard to earn their in-game benefits may feel demotivated when others can just buy their method to the top. Customer Protection Fraud and Scams: The digital market is rife with scams and fraudulent activities. When people buy real money, they risk falling prey to these plans, losing their hard-earned money without receiving the guaranteed worth in return. Transparency and Regulation: Ethical organizations should supply clear and transparent details about the conditions of their transactions. Nevertheless, in unregulated markets, customers typically do not have the essential securities. Effect on the Economy Inflation and Market Distortion: In digital economies, the injection of real money can result in inflation, where the value of in-game products or currencies reduces as more people buy them. This can misshape the marketplace and create financial instability. Resource Allocation: The capability to buy real money can lead to ineffective allowance of resources, where gamers invest more in in-game purchases than in other, potentially more advantageous, activities. Legal Implications Regulatory Frameworks National and International Laws: The legality of buying real money varies by country and jurisdiction. In some places, it is strictly managed or perhaps prohibited, especially when it includes unlicensed monetary services or money laundering. Video Gaming Industry Standards: Many video gaming platforms have their own guidelines and guidelines regarding the purchase of in-game currency. Violating these guidelines can lead to account restrictions or other penalties. Money Laundering Definition: Money laundering is the process of making illegally acquired money appear legal. This can include buying real money through digital platforms to obscure the origin of the funds. Legal Consequences: Engaging in money laundering can cause extreme legal charges, consisting of fines and imprisonment. Digital platforms are significantly under examination to prevent such activities. Taxation Digital Transactions: In numerous countries, digital deals involving real money are subject to tax. This includes the sale of in-game items for real money, which can be thought about a taxable event. Cryptocurrency: The tax ramifications of cryptocurrency transactions are complicated and differ by jurisdiction. People need to be conscious of their legal obligations to report and pay taxes on such deals.
